HI Hostel HI - Boston Hostel Information Page

The hostel is in downtown Boston, in the Back Bay area, which boasts some of the best museums and nightlife in the city. The famous Freedom Trail, taking in the historic sights of the American Revolution, is within easy reach. See BOSTONHOSTEL.ORG for more information. There are 205 beds. Facilities include internet access, kitchen and laundry. | more......
